Originally Posted by trey33
For you Spirit people (I've never flown), I have a few questions as their website is a bit generic and I can't readily find the answers.

Flying TPA to SXM in July, and they have the best route at the best price hands down. Haven't purchased ticket yet, but do they offer a business class? It's not given as an option when I search for the price. Also how bad are the luggage fees as I like to take my stuff. 3 people (one is a child) with 2 or 3 checked bags probably.

Their route/price is far better than even us spending AA or Delta miles for this. Is Spirit anything like AirTran? (flew to KYW on AirTran and loved it)

Do they offer a FF account?

Thanks in advance

You need to go through to the area you pick seats and can get the Big Front Seat Option there. I use this to price out trips with everything included for the total price at the end.

I think you should consider buying the $9.00 Fare Club Membership, it will save you a lot of cash for all the fees and base fares. Also I would do a combination of checking one or two bags and then bringing in on carryon.
